Hifonics HCC-2500.1D
The Hifonics HCC‑2500.1D is a Super Class D monoblock amplifier from the Colossus Series, engineered to deliver powerful and efficient bass for subwoofer systems. With robust power output, advanced tuning controls, and reliable protection circuitry, it’s suitable for both daily listening setups and performance‑oriented builds.
Specifications
| Category | Specification |
|---|---|
| Type | Amplifier |
| Brand | Hifonics |
| Series | COLOSSUS CLASSIC |
| Category | Mobile |
| Condition | New |
| Color | Black |
| Warranty | 1 Year |
| Compatible Vehicles | Universal |
| Amp Class | Super D-Class® |
| Total Channels | 1 |
| Max Power | 2500 Watts |
| Power @ 1 Ohm | 1 × 2500 W |
| Power @ 2 Ohms | 1 × 1250 W |
| Power @ 4 Ohms | 1 × 625 W |
| Crossover | Variable Electronic 12dB/Octave |
| Low Pass Crossover | 30Hz – 250Hz |
| Tone Control / EQ | Built-in Bass Control |
| Bass Boost | 0 – 10dB |
| Subsonic Filter | 15Hz – 35Hz |
| Phase Shift | 0° – 180° |
| Variable Voltage | 0.2 – 9V |
| Frequency Response | 10Hz – 500Hz |
| Total Harmonic Distortion | < 0.1% |
| Speaker Level Inputs | Yes |
| Power Terminal | 4 AWG |
| Speaker Terminal Gauge | 12 AWG |
| Fusing | External 150A |
Features & Benefits
| Low Noise Preamplifier Circuit | Maximum low voltage signal from the source unit comes into the amplifier circuit with minimal distortion. |
|---|---|
| RCA Inputs | Nickel-plated RCA jacks create the most efficient High/Low Level audio connection and resist corrosion. |
| Operation Mode | Mono only |
| Crossover Type | Variable electronic crossovers allow for complete control of the sound. |
| Electronic Equalizer | Control of amplifier output with on-board electronic crossover to tailor specific frequencies to speakers and subwoofers. |
| Class / Topology | Super D-Class™ designs which employ high-speed microprocessors with proprietary D/A conversion algorithms to efficiently control the current consumption. At very high listening levels, Hifonics amplifiers with Super D-Class circuitry result in lower distortion, higher current efficiencies and less heat than conventional D-Class amplifier designs. |
| Output Device Technology | Pro-Fi™ Output Device Technology: The Ultra-Fi™ MOSFET is designed for music production vs just electronics output power. It produces very musical high power with high efficiency for cooling and minimal distortion. |
| Heat Sink | Heavy-duty aluminum alloy heat sink efficiently moves heat from the MOSFET for superior dissipation. |
| Power Supply | The dual coil Pulse Width Modulated power supply keeps voltage constant through the Ultra-Fi output devices. |
| Output Connections | High temperature impact resistant nickel plated connectors with allen head set screws which allow for secure termination of wire and creates an erosion resistant seal. |
| Connection Type | Secure molded connection terminal for all Power, Ground and Speaker connections. Angled for ease of access while creating a clean wire mangement profile. |
| LED System Protection Circuitry Diagnostics | Monitor overload and speaker short protection with illuminated indicators on the amplifier end panel. |
| Bass Remote Included | Wired Bass Remote allows adjustments to bass frequencies from the control which can be mounted anywhere in the vehicle. |
| Phase Adjustment | Phase 0-180°: Bass drum attack, snap requires phase between deep frequency subwoofers and upper midbass speakers. |
